Description
CRANBROOK GOUDHURST ROAD TQ 73 NE (north side) 3/278 - Four Wents Farmhouse GV II
Farmhouse. C17 with C19 cladding and C20 extensions. Timber framed with red brick ground floor to west and tile hung first floor; some weatherboarding to north and east. Plain tiled roofs, hipped to south and half hipped to north and east. L-shaped with small C17 block running north-south in angle of block. WEST FRONT: 2 storeys with ridge stack to left of centre. Irregular fene- stration of 2 windows on first floor and 3 on ground floor, 2 and 3-light large wood framed lattice casements. Ribbed door to right of centre with C19 flat hood on brackets over. Weatherboarded calving shed at left corner running back across width of right hand side. C20 range to east.
